The growth hormone releasing peptide, in plain words

You may feel a gradual decline in energy or notice changes in your body over time. This often happens because your body produces less human growth hormone (HGH) as you get older. The pituitary gland, a small but powerful organ, controls this vital hormone production.

A specific peptide treatment works by stimulating your own pituitary gland. It signals your body to release HGH in a natural, pulsatile manner, mimicking your younger years. This is different from introducing synthetic HGH directly into your system; it encourages your body’s innate processes.

This compounded prescription is a grow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og. It encourages your body to make more of its own growth hormone, which then influences insulin-like growth factor 1 (IGF-1) levels. Higher, healthy IGF-1 levels correlate with numerous wellness benefits.

How does this therapy compare to HGH

This compounded prescription works by stimulating your body to produce its own growth hormone. This differs significantly from direct human growth hormone (HGH) replacement therapy. Direct HGH can sometimes lead to your body reducing its natural production of the hormone.

The peptide treatment encourages a more natural, pulsatile release of HGH. This approach often minimizes the risk of tachyphylaxis (reduced response over time) and supports your body’s innate endocrine function. It is a gentler, more physiological way to optimize hormone levels.

What are potential side effects

While generally well-tolerated, some patients may experience mild side effects. These can include injection site reactions like redness or irritation. Other reported effects sometimes involve headache, dizziness, or nausea.

Your clinician discusses all potential side effects and contraindications during your consultation. They ensure you understand the risks and benefits. Regular monitoring helps manage any adverse reactions quickly.
